Australian legend Steve Waugh has claimed that in the modern day of cricket, players like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li are 'not irreplaceable'.

1 /1

Steve Waugh shared his views on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li’s future in ODI, highlighting that no player is irreplaceable. This comment have come after the BCCI Chief selector Ajit Agarkar has been presented with a massive challenge regarding Rohit and Kohli’s aim of playing 2027 ODI World Cup.

Ajit Agarkar will be facing a complex situation regarding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li’s selection – as dropping the two will lead to countless backlash and many controversies, while taking them based on their past success might jeopardize India’s chances of winning their first ODI World Cup in 16 years.

The players have to take some responsibility and realise that the game is bigger than the individual. You can’t put yourself above the game. You’ve got to realise that the game moves on and someone else will take your place, you’re not irreplaceable. So I think the players can’t dictate the game. At the end of the day, the chairman of selectors has got to make a call for the better,” Waugh said on senior journalist Vimal Kumar’s YouTube channel.

Ajit Agarkar has shown indications about some flexibility in the requirements of performances by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li. However, BCCI administrators have privately revealed that the squad selection for the World Cup will be based on merit. The situation further gets worse as Rohit recently won the Player of the Series against Australia, along with Kohli showing promising form in the final clash of the series.

You’ve got to be open and honest with the players as chairman of selectors. You need to have input. I don’t think you can afford to be too close to the players. You got to have some distance because sometimes you have got to make a tough call. Every chairman is different in the way they go about it,” he added.

I hope Ajit Agarkar has a good relationship with the players, but he’s got to have some distance as well. Communication with experienced players is very important- Virat Kohli, Rohit Sharma – What are you thinking? At the end of the day, the chairman of selectors has got to make a call,” he concluded.
